Regis Suffers First Loss in California
Denver, Colorado: The Regis women’s soccer team played their final match in California Sunday afternoon against the Cal Poly Pomona Broncos. The Rangers could not get much of an offensive attack going and suffered a 3-0 loss; the loss marked their first one of the season.
Regis was able to hold CPP to just a goal in the first half to keep the Broncos within reach but they proved to be too much for the Rangers in the second half. Sophomore goalkeeper Kat Crump (Huntsville, Alabama) recorded an impressive nine saves in 90 minutes of action but unfortunately could not keep out all CPP chances.
The Broncos outshot the Rangers 19-4 and saw more corner kick opportunities at a 5-0 advantage. Regis moves to an overall record of 2-1-1 heading into RMAC play.
The Rangers host Fort Lewis (1-2-1) on Friday, Sept. 14 at 4:30 p.m. in the first conference match of the season.
